Creation of body-technology interfaces Workshop

Image: Courtesy of the artists

Digital fabrication tools and sensors make it possible to create simple and inexpensive technological clothing able to measure and warn of different variables that the human body cannot perceive.

The aim of this workshop is to show what can be done with open code tools and the possibilities offered by the incorporation of sensors into clothing, for the creation of technological garments from an artistic perspective.
Over two sessions, the participants will make their own technological clothes, incorporating into an everyday garment sensors that measure the amount of light and humidity. The data gathered can be visualized on a small LCD screen that is also incorporated.
Aimed for: creators, designers and anyone interested in wearable technology with open code tools. No previous knowledge is necessary
